Well researched. Topics covered well, with walkthrough for exam.le cases for each new introduced algorithm. Great experience, learned a lot of important algorithms and algorithmic thinking practices.
Thank you for teaching me this course. I learned a lot of new things, including Divide-and-Conquer, MergeSort, QuickSort, and Randomization Algorithms, along with proof for their asymptotic runtime
par Gabriela M•
Excellent course, high level and really challenging
par pritam k m•
very detailed very helpful very much worth the time
par Shafiun M•
I love this course. There is lots of material here.
par Fengshi N•
Enjoyable first algorithm class to a fresh starter.
par Ivan L•
it is really great and so so simple as title sounds
never seen a math class can be so well interpreted!
par satyo i•
Great content and clarification + challenging task
par Ashwin G•
A wonderful introduction to algorithmic thinking.
par Dingze W•
fantastic course, though a little bit hard for me
par Anand P•
One of the best high level teaching as expected.
This is a best algorithm course I have ever done!
par Monu K•
Very helpful for learning these kind algorithms.
par Zhiyue Y•
Please provide more problems in each assessment.
par HARSHITA S•
WONDERFUL AND VERY USEFUL LEARNING EXPERIENCE!!!
par Bento C•
Amazing course to learn algorithms from scratch.
par SURAJ G•
such a nice course, so much to learn, loved it !
par Rohan K•
Quiet good paced! Enjoyed the course. Thank you!
par Yufan Z•
The course is good and full of useful knowledge.
par NISHANT K•
A lot of new thing i have learn from this course
par Mayank B•
Its Awesome course i learned a lot from it
Challenging but Insightful. Definitely worth it.
The deriviation process is so detail and clear!
par Apoorva N•
Very good course for understanding algorithms !
par Jatin G•
one of the best courses available on Coursera!!
par Fan Y•
Learnt a lot from this course. Would recommend.